public static void Uninstall(IProgressForm form) { // Uninstallation of Flash consists of the following steps: // 1. Delete all auto-updater tasks. // 2. Delete all Flash Player services. // 3. Delete all Flash Center services. // 4. Exit all browsers and other processes that may interfere with uninstallation. // 5. Remove all Flash Player references from the registry. // 6. Remove Flash Center files from the file system. // 7. Remove Flash Player files from the file system. form.UpdateProgressLabel("Stopping Flash auto-updater task...", true); DeleteTask("Adobe Flash Player Updater"); form.UpdateProgressLabel("Stopping Flash auto-updater service...", true); DeleteService("AdobeFlashPlayerUpdateSvc"); form.UpdateProgressLabel("Stopping Flash Center services...", true); DeleteService("Flash Helper Service"); form.TickProgress(); DeleteService("FlashCenterService"); form.UpdateProgressLabel("Exiting all browsers...", true); StopProcesses(); form.UpdateProgressLabel("Cleaning up registry...", true); UninstallRegistry(); form.UpdateProgressLabel("Removing Flash Center...", true); DeleteFlashCenter(); form.UpdateProgressLabel("Removing Flash Player...", true); DeleteFlashPlayer(); }
